Handover: waveform preview pipeline — from Oskar to Brint

Heads up for plugin authors building on Chordella: the waveform preview renderer now caches peaks server-side, so your plugin should request the peaks endpoint instead of decoding raw audio. Rendering hooks are unchanged. One gotcha — the preview cache admin panel locked itself during the migration, so to get back in and flush stale previews, use the recovery passphrase below.

vault phrase of yaguf-hahaf = druath-holix

# Break-Glass Access: Templight Rendering Perf Tools

Welcome aboard! If the Templight template renderer tanks in production and profiling dashboards are locked, you can use break-glass access to grab live flame graphs. Only do this during an actual incident — it's logged and pings the on-call lead. To open the break-glass console, enter the recovery passphrase below.

unlock words, fafog-yagap: julvan-rusix-rusdor-quenath-drumir-wenir-sileth-julael-aldion-julael-frador-giliel-tameth-ulador

## Artifact Signing — Parcelwire Webhook Service

All builds of the Parcelwire parcel-tracking webhook service are signed at CI time before promotion to the Dunmoor registry. Consumers must verify signatures before deploying, since webhook payloads carry delivery-status updates that downstream billing depends on. Unsigned or mismatched artifacts are rejected automatically by the admission hook. The current public signing key for verification is:

signing key of bagap-yafop = bky6_pwiYRo